Anionic Polymer Pam Phpa is, simply called PAM, a water- soluble high polymer and widely used in petroleum, paper-making, metallurgical, textile, chemical and environment protection fields. There are three categories of anionic, cationic and non-ionic type.

- What is anionic polyacrylamide (Apam)?
- Anionic polyacrylamide (APAM) is its negative charge, which makes it highly effective in a wide range of applications. Anionic polyacrylamide (APAM) is highly water-soluble, which means that it can be easily dissolved in water and other aqueous solutions. This makes it easy to use in various applications, such as in the treatment of wastewater.
- What is polyacrylamide (PAM) used for?
- npj Clean Water 1, Article number: 17 ( 2018 ) Cite this article High molecular weight (10 6 –3 × 10 7 Da) polyacrylamide (PAM) is commonly used as a flocculant in water and wastewater treatment, as a soil conditioner, and as a viscosity modifier and friction reducer in both enhanced oil recovery and high volume hydraulic fracturing.
- What is Pam used for in water treatment?
- PAM is also widely used as a flocculant in drinking water treatment (at concentrations <1 mg/L). 37 PAM can create bridges between destabilized particles, forming micron-size aggregates with good settling properties. 38 Cationic, nonionic, and anionic PAM have all been studied for flocculation.
